The gap between school and practice is much talked about but there are really no tangible solutions.

A piecemeal approach doesn't work.

For fresh graduates, a good way is to start is to understand sides of architectural education and practice and see how this gap can be bridged.

The Gap:

* Knowledge
* Experience
* Expectations
* Skillset

How to address:

* Gain experience at internships and real projects
* Learn from others through networking, social media, workshops
* Work on improving your technical and soft skills
